Get baptized. When you get baptized you are, 1) identifying with the death, burial and resurrection of Jesus Christ 2) making a public profession of your belief in Jesus 3) showing the washing away of sins. Water baptism is one of your first steps of obedience in a life of obedience to the Lord Jesus Christ. I do not know where you can find a good church, these are the days of apostasy, but if you have a sanctified Christian friend, they can do it for you.
Talk to God in prayer everyday. Prayer is just talking to God about whatever is on your heart. Some of the things you can do in prayer: praise God's Holy Name for His goodness, thank Him for your daily provision and the specific things he has allowed you to accomplish, tell Him your concerns and problems, pray for others (your enemies, friends, associates and relatives), pray for yourself, pray for the government. This list is by no means exhaustive. As you read the Bible, you will find that your prayers will mature because you'll know the will of the Lord and His ways.
